Abstract

Today's increasingly rapid technology encourages people to continue to innovate in creating facilities and infrastructure to improve work efficiency and effectiveness. The aim of this research is to modify the mechanical system coconut grater with a semi-circular blade equipped with a coconut shell clamp. The manufacture of this coconut grater tool with a semi-circular blade uses the standard VDI 2221 design method. The design and technical drawings of the tool use the Autodesk Inventor software 2008 and the design is then realized according to the technical drawings. The result of this research is a coconut grater with a driving motor power of 0.2 kW. In this study, this coconut grater tool was used in grating coconut whether it worked according to the design drawing or not. The end result of making this tool is that it can be successfully made and can be used

Abstract

ABSTRACT Cassava is one of the agricultural commodities spread across most parts of Indonesia, especially in the province of NTT. The abundant potential makes cassava a staple food for the people of East Nusa Tenggara. UD. ML is a company that produces and markets cassava chips to meet the needs of the people of Kupang and its surroundings. During the cassava chips production process, the tools used are still using manual choppers with human power, so that it can cause defective products to be produced, such as errors in cutting that are not too thin or thick and the pieces are destroyed because they are too thin and worker fatigue when chopping cassava . The research method used in this study is the experimental method, observation and literature study. From the test results, it was found that the chopping capacity at blade setting A was 660 grams, knife B was 740 grams, and knife C was 800 grams, with a thickness of 1-3mm.

Abstract

Organic fertilizers are fertilizers composed of living matter, such as weathering of animal and human plant residues. Organic fertilizers have more organic matter than nutrient content. Organic fertilizers have the advantage of being environmentally friendly, providing nutrients and macro elements for plants, functioning as soil dividers, improving soil structure, improving soil pore size which in turn makes water holding capacity and soil aeration better. Raw materials that can be used in making organic fertilizers include animal manure, rice husks, soil and charcoal. making organic fertilizer is a very heavy job and requires a long time to produce organic fertilizer until it is ready to use if done manually.
